Application of Digital Photogrammetry and Autocad to Support of Historical Buildings

This paper describes how we could combine the two most available systems for the purpose of surveying and documenting the architectural heritage, historical buildings and monuments. The two systems are digital photogrammetry (applied in a close-range context) and CAD. The product of this integration is a 3-D GIS application. In this application, close-range photogrammetry is used for the acquisition of terrestrial photographs whereas the CAD system together with some in-house developed computer programmes are used for the manipulation of the captured spatial data. The economics of the proposed integrated system inevitably encourage the architectural organisations to use this type of mapping system for mapping activities. The user is able to perform the whole reconstruction of the 3-D objects without manual measurements. In this method of reconstruction, the redesign costs are less and, with more knowledge available, any required refurbishment is more accurate. The automatic data transfer of the photogrammetrically generated digital surface model of the CAD system gives a flexible 3-D geometric object description. For example, in the case of fire or other damage-taking place on cultural buildings, sometimes only small or partial examples of pattern detail remain. By combining photogrammetry and CAD, this detail can be recorded and repeated to reproduce the original design. Finally, this paper will present some potential applications of the proposed integrated system and present some case studies where photogrammetry is providing an important and successful tool to assist in the documentation, investigation and maintenance of cultural monuments.
